The New York Knicks took a 2-0 series lead over the Boston Celtics in their NBA Playoffs matchup before falling at home in Game 3 this past weekend. Tonight, Jalen Brunson and his teammates look to avenge the loss and maintain their advantage in Game 4 at Madison Square Garden, scheduled for 7:30 pm. EST.

Here’s the top Jalen Brunson prop bets on DraftKings Sportsbook for Knicks vs. Celtics Game 4 this evening.

Best Jalen Brunson prop bets on DraftKings Sportsbook

DraftKings Sportsbook lists Brunson’s prop markets at 27.5 points, 3.5 rebounds, 6.5 assists, and 2.5 three-pointers. In the combination line market, his PTS + REB + AST over/under sits at 37.5..

The Knicks are 6.5-point underdogs in tonight’s matchup despite holding home-court advantage. Their odds to win on the Moneyline come in at +210, while the game total of 208 looks ripe for an over call.

Over his nine-game playoff sample, Brunson averages a whopping 29.1 points with 7.6 assists and 3.9 rebounds per contest. The Knicks star looks almost every bit himself as he did before his late-season injury, and while his efficiency is down slightly, he’s getting to the free-throw line nearly at will.

Over 2.5 three-pointers feels like a natural pick for Brunson in tonight’s contest. His over on threes holds -110 odds, and he’s exceeded this 2.5 line in five of nine postseason games so far. The guard remains one of the best scorers in the entire Association, so while his 35.1% mark from downtown this postseason isn’t spectacular, bettors can still trust him to produce on solid volume of over seven attempts from long-distance per outing.

Brunson’s assists line looks like an even safer play. The point guard leads his team in scoring, but he also dishes out plenty of assists to go along with the points. His assists line sits at 6.5 dimes, a line he’s eclipsed in all but one playoff game to this point. Despite his recent success, the over still holds -105 odds on DraftKings Sportsbook.
